Because everything goes together, all these condiments and sake are based a similar process and one  fundamental ingredient: rice.</p> <p dir="ltr">  </p> <p dir="ltr"> <img alt="Drapeaux-1479755781"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370697/Drapeaux-1479755781.jpg"></p> <p dir="ltr">  </p> <p> <strong><img alt="Titre-anglais-3-1479732649"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370499/Titre-anglais-3-1479732649.png"> </strong></p> <p dir="ltr">                                                                                   <img alt="Koji-1479755813"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370698/Koji-1479755813.jpg"></p> <p dir="ltr"> Kôji is a foundation of ancestral Japanese cooking tradition. My kôji is made from a specific selected variety of rice, organically produced in Italy, that is fermented with a gentle fungus, aspergillus orizae, for 2 days. At Kura de Bourgogne, I use kôji to prepare miso paste and sake. Kôji is rich in vitamins, natural starch, enzymes and sugar. Kôji used to be the main source of sugar in Japan and is used for teriyaki, yakitori and in many ways to accommodate chicken and other meats. Enzymes are famous to help conservation and making the fiber more tender.</p> <p>  </p> <p> <strong><img alt="Titre-anglais-4-1479732670"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370500/Titre-anglais-4-1479732670.png"> </strong></p> <p dir="ltr"> Miso paste is obtained through the long fermentation and maturation, up to 5 years, of a basic mix of kôji, soja and salt, with some variations using whole rice or barley. I use only organic rice (Italy) and organic soja (France South-East) and Guérande Salt (Brittany). Miso is of great importance in Japanese culinary culture. Miso has long been recognized for its nutritional value and as a probiotic. Its maturation depends on environmental and weather conditions, with a different taste every year. Miso is an ideal condiment for soups, vegetables and salad dressings.</p> <p dir="ltr"> <img alt="Misoensaloir-1479755832"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370699/MisoEnSaloir-1479755832.jpg"></p> <p dir="ltr">  </p> <p> <img alt="Titre-anglais-6-1479732696"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370501/Titre-anglais-6-1479732696.png"></p> <p dir="ltr">                                                                                       <img alt="Sakebottles-1479755922"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370701/SakeBottles-1479755922.jpg"></p> <p dir="ltr"> High-quality rice and water are essential to the production of a good sake, the ancestral Japanese rice wine. The production of sake includes four major steps: preparation of rice (polishing, washing and cooking), production of kôji, fermentation and conditioning (pressing, maturing &amp; bottling). Kura de Bourgogne applies these steps, all done in Burgundy.</p> <p dir="ltr">  </p> <p> <strong><img alt="Titre-anglais-7-1479732712"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370502/Titre-anglais-7-1479732712.png"> </strong></p> <p dir="ltr"> Sake kasu are the lees collected at the end of the fermentation of sake. Kasu are the solids resulting from the final pressing of sake. Sake kasu is used to marinate vegetables and meats. In Japan, Sake kasu is used to bring a special taste to numerous dishes, and in particular grilled fish. Sake kasu is a very rich and precious food: it contains the fiber, proteins, vitamins and minerals of rice but also the ferments and enzyles resulting from the natural fermentation during the production of sake.</p> <p dir="ltr"> <img alt="Miso-1479755986"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370702/Miso-1479755986.jpg"></p> <p dir="ltr">  </p> <p> <img alt="Titre-anglais-8-1479732725" src="https://d3v4jsc54141g1.cloudfront.net/uploads/project_image/image/370503/Titre-anglais-8-1479732725.png"></p> <p dir="ltr"> Kura means “workshop” or “craft workshop” in Japanese.
